unappliancedadj. Origin: Apparently formed within English, by derivation. Etymons: un- prefix1, appliance n., -ed suffix2. Etymology: Apparently < un- prefix1 + appliance n. + -ed suffix2.Previous versions of the OED give the stress as: unaˈpplianced. the world > action or operation > harm or detriment > disadvantage > uselessness > non-use > [adjective] > not applied or put in force 1844 T. N. Talfourd iv. ii The sun-like face Of unapplianced virtue. This entry has not yet been fully updated (first published 1921; most recently modified version published online March 2021). < adj.1844 |
